Waltham Seeking Artists to Decorate Switch Boxes

Applications are due July 12.

Want to decorate a small part of Waltham? Here is your chance!

The city is inviting anybody to help paint 15 utility switch boxes throughout the city, according to an announcement form the city. Anybody that lives or works in Waltham is eligible to apply. 

The project is meant to help beautify Waltham. A Waltham student, Cora Casteel and former Waltham City Councilor Sally Collura organized the project conjunction with Waltham Mayor Jeannette McCarthy and the Switchbox Art Committee.

Applications are due July 12 at 4 p.m. Proposals can be sent to Waltham City Hall, 610 Main St., c/o Mayor’s Office, Waltham, MA, 02452. Proposals must follow directions outlined in the PDF attached to this article.
